#2 John Cena (refused to join The Nexus)

The summer of 2010 saw The Nexus wreaking havoc on the WWE roster. The band of rookies was attacking everyone in its path, and it was John Cena who finally decided to put an end to the chaos. Cena and Wade Barrett had a talk on the July 19, 2010 edition of RAW, which saw Barrett offering Cena a spot in the stable. According to Barrett, Cena could achieve ten times what he already had in WWE, if he joined him. Cena pondered on it a bit, and finally refused to join the squad.

SummerSlam 2010 saw Team WWE facing off against The Nexus

Barrett, in a fit of rage, told Cena to leave the ring like a coward or take the beating of his life at the hands of The Nexus. Cena left the ring, but he had an ace up his sleeve. He told Barrett that he had assembled a team that was going to take on The Nexus at SummerSlam 2010, and finally put an end to the chaos. A string of WWE Superstars joined Cena on the ramp, including Bret Hart. At SummerSlam 2010, Team WWE defeated The Nexus, with Cena being the sole survivor.
